Position Summary:
The Regional Environmental Health & Safety Manager will be responsible for supporting local operations with driving EH&S excellence. EH&S Manager will partner with location leadership to foster a caring safety culture that values and respects the well-being of each team member in the distribution center. Develop, lead, and continuously evaluate and improve safety objectives and goals. Regional Manager will actively engage and collaborate with all levels of the organization to ensure that employees have the training, resources, and support to work safely. Champion all safety policies and procedures and lead distribution center wide safety meetings, teams, and functional training. The role will be involved in the hiring, on-going training and development, and performance reviews of site EHS Managers and EHS Supervisors, which are roles that share a reporting relationship with both the site General Manager and Regional Safety Manager. The Regional Safety Manager will also work closely with site leadership to proactively develop and implement risk and hazard reduction strategies that lead to a safer workplace for all our team members.
